The Omega Speedmaster collection first appeared in 1957 as a racing chronograph, And gained legendary fame as the ‘Moonwatch’ in 1969 with the first moon landing. With its diverse range of movements, Classic and contemporary designs, Outstanding reliability and symbolism, And excellent value retention, The collection has established itself as an ‘icon of the watch world’ for watch enthusiasts and collectors alike.
The Omega Speedmaster '57 332.12.41.51.10.001 model released in 2022 is a contemporary reinterpretation of the chronograph inspired by the 1957 original. Featuring a 40.5 mm stainless steel case, Brushed bezel, And a vivid green dial, The rhodium-plated indexes and broad arrow hands convey a vintage yet contemporary feel.
This model is equipped with the manual-winding Omega Co-Axial Master Chronometer Caliber 9906, Offering a 60-hour power reserve and water resistance to 50 meters. The date window at 6 o’clock, Small seconds at 9 o’clock, And 12-hour/60-minute counters at 3 o’clock add practicality and balance.
Renewed in 2022, It features a modern reinterpretation of classic elements such as the original's broad arrow hands, Manual movement, And compact 40.5mm size. The vibrant green dial and luxurious leather strap combine to create a trendy yet sophisticated look.
The Speedmaster '57 is gaining popularity and attention for its harmony of original racing heritage, Modern technology, And sensual colors.
